Define the integration portfolio and nonfunctional limits. Candidates should compare synchronous, event, batch, and middleware patterns against volume, latency, failure recovery, and support ownership. Advanced manufacturing work may connect product models, parts, machines, instructions, schedules, quality results, maintenance, suppliers, and cost records through long equipment lifecycles.
Evidence to request: Review an architecture decision record for an integration choice, including rejected options and operating consequences. Set governance around customization, security, releases, and technical debt. Require a decision process that product owners and delivery teams can use after the architect leaves. Life-sciences roles can sit in discovery, clinical care, laboratory operations, regulated products, manufacturing, or enterprise functions with different evidence and access requirements.
Evidence to request: Ask for a governance mechanism the architect introduced and evidence that teams used it to make or reverse a design decision.
